Collin Sexton co-favorite for Rookie of the Year
Cavs

Collin Sexton co-favorite for Rookie of the Year

August 22, 2018

Cleveland Cavaliers rookie point guard Collin Sexton has been voted as the co-favorite for the NBA Rookie of the Year Award. DeAndre Ayton of the Phoenix Suns is the other co-favorite. The survey consisted of Sexton and Ayton’s peers. #Cavs G Collin Sexton picked as #NBA co-Rookie of Year with DeAndre Ayton
